Frying pans and firetrucks, witch’s brew and blowhards fill the pages of Sweet Tea and Sticky Buns, a debut novel whose story unfolds within the simple lifestyle of the late 1950’s. The story begins when Sara returns to the small town of Knob Noster, Louisiana. Rose, Sara’s steadfast friend, is waiting to welcome her home and help heal the deep scars of abandonment and betrayal that crisscross Sara’s soul. Sara struggles to emerge from the cocoon of resentment that has imprisoned her most of her life. With the help of her friends at the Rose Garden Café she works to thaw her frozen emotions to finally heal. A summer-long tumbledown of farcical schemes, uproarious encounters, and a whole lotta hullabaloo in the town unsettle fine and fiendish residents alike. Tranquility turns into turmoil, causing Knob Nosterites to question their deep-seated beliefs and begin to see their little corner of the universe in a different light. In the end, it is this light that creates change—change that comes with acceptance and looking forward to movin’ on.
